It can be used as a non-toxic stabilizing agent for growth factors. Its small micellar molecular weight (6150) and high CMC (6-10 mM) allow it to be removed from samples by dialysis. A commonly used isoelectric focusing sample solution consists of 8 M urea, 4% CHAPS, 50-100 mM dithiothreitol (DTT) and 40 mM Tris. Concentrations between 1-4% (v/v) are typically used in an isoelectric focusing gel. This detergent has demonstrated excellent resolution of some sub-cellular preparations and plant proteins. CHAPS is commonly used for protein solubilization in isoelectric focusing and two-dimensional electrophoresis, especially for non-denaturing (without urea) isoelectric focusing. This detergent combines the useful properties of both sulfobetaine-type and the bile salt detergents. About CHAPS DetergentĬHAPS (formal name: 3-cholamidopropyl dimethylammonio 1-propanesulfonate) is a non-denaturing zwitterionic detergent for solubilizing membrane proteins and breaking protein-protein interactions.
